The present invention relates to a method for identifying a relationship between biological elements, said elements optionally having a measurable activity, the method comprising the following steps:

    defining candidate graphs, each candidate graph being a graph associated with one of the thresholding values from the plurality of thresholding values,for each thresholding value, obtaining a distribution associated by optimization of the distribution into classes of the apices of the graph associated with the relevant thresholding value, the optimization starting with an initial distribution in which with each core is associated a class for obtaining a final distribution in which each apex of a class shares more links with the other apices of the same class than with the apices of another class,selecting an optimum graph from among the plurality of candidate graphs according to at least one criterion.
